Crawlspace Construction in Greenville, SC

Crawlspace construction services involve creating or modifying the space beneath a home’s main floors to improve functionality, stability, and access. This type of project typically includes building new crawlspaces, replacing or upgrading existing ones, or adding access points to facilitate future maintenance. Property owners often request crawlspace construction to enhance home stability, improve ventilation, or prepare for additional upgrades such as insulation or moisture control systems. Understanding the scope of the project, including the size of the space, materials used, and any specific structural or access needs, is essential before requesting services.

Homeowners considering crawlspace construction should evaluate the current condition of their existing space and identify any concerns related to moisture, pests, or structural integrity. It’s helpful to clarify the intended purpose of the crawlspace, whether for storage, access, or structural support, and to discuss any local building codes or regulations that may apply. Proper planning ensures the project aligns with the home’s needs and provides a stable, accessible foundation for years to come.

Common Crawlspace Construction Jobs

Crawlspace Encapsulation - sealing the crawlspace to prevent moisture and pests from entering.

Vapor Barrier Installation - adding a moisture barrier to protect against ground humidity.

Foundation Repair - addressing cracks or issues that compromise crawlspace stability.

Insulation Services - improving energy efficiency with proper crawlspace insulation.

Drainage System Installation - installing systems to direct water away from the crawlspace area.

Structural Support Reinforcement - strengthening beams and supports to ensure foundation integrity.

Crawlspace Construction Questions

What is crawlspace construction? It involves building or modifying the space beneath a building to improve access, ventilation, and structural support.

What projects typically require crawlspace construction? Common projects include installing new access points, enhancing insulation, or reinforcing foundation support.

How does crawlspace construction benefit a property? It can improve energy efficiency, prevent moisture issues, and provide easier access for maintenance or repairs.

What should homeowners consider before starting crawlspace work? It's important to evaluate existing foundation conditions and plan for proper ventilation and moisture control.
